In exim4, I have a redirect router which changes some headers, including the From:
header.
My SMTP transport will DKIM-sign mail if the dkim_domain
, dkim_selector
, and dkim_private_key
parameters are given. These come from a macros, e.g. in the transport:
dkim_domain = DKIM_DOMAIN
where the DKIM_DOMAIN
macro is defined as
DKIM_DOMAIN = ${lc:${domain:$h_from:}}
That's all 'normal'. But the problem is that my router is using headers_add
to change the From header, but because of this:
This means that references to header lines in string expansions in the transport’s configuration do not “see” the added header lines.
the transport is always looking to the original From header, not the rewritten one.
How can I change the macro to somehow look for the domain in a way that the router could affect? I cannot even set a custom transport in the router because it's a redirect router.
